Identifying Typical Dental Emergencies
Recognize common oral emergency situations by recognizing the signs and symptoms that show urgent care is required. Severe toothaches that are persistent and throbbing could be a sign of an underlying problem like an abscess or infection.
Swelling of emergency dentist care or gums accompanied by discomfort might additionally show a major trouble. If you experience hemorrhaging from the mouth that doesn't stop, it could be an oral emergency needing immediate attention.
Injuries to the mouth resulting in a cracked, damaged, or knocked-out tooth are additionally situations where urgent dental care is necessary.
Various other common dental emergencies include a shed dental filling or crown, creating discomfort and level of sensitivity. Overlooking these signs can cause additional complications, so seeking punctual treatment is important.
Immediate Emergency Treatment for Dental Injuries
In cases of oral injuries, providing prompt first aid can assist relieve discomfort and stop further complications. If you experience a knocked-out tooth, handle it by the crown (top component) and delicately rinse off any kind of dust with water. Attempt to reinsert the tooth back right into the socket, or if that's not possible, store it in a container of milk or saliva up until you can see a dentist.
For a split or broken tooth, rinse your mouth with cozy water and use a cool compress to lower swelling. If you have a tooth pain, rinse your mouth with a mix of cozy water and salt to assist minimize discomfort. In the case of a bitten lip or tongue, tidy the area delicately and use a cold compress to minimize swelling.
How to Locate an Emergency Situation Dentist
When faced with an oral emergency situation, recognizing just how to promptly find an emergency dentist can make all the distinction in receiving timely care and relief. Start by calling your normal dentist first, as they may have emergency situation hours or be able to refer you to another dental expert who can aid.
If it desires hours or you're unable to reach your dentist, take into consideration using on the internet resources such as oral association sites or emergency dental practitioner directory sites. These platforms can supply you with a checklist of dental experts in your location that use emergency services.
An additional option is to call your regional medical facility or immediate treatment center. They frequently have links with emergency dental experts or oral centers that can aid with urgent dental problems.
